在uni-app中获取用户信息是一个常见的需求,通常包括获取用户的昵称、头像以及手机号等信息。下面我将按照你提供的提示,分点介绍如何在uni-app项目中集成和实现用户信息获取功能。 1. 确定用户信息的范围和来源 在uni-app中,用户信息的获取主要依赖于微信小程序提供的API。常见的用户信息包括: 昵称:用户的微信昵称。
getUserProfile是uniapp封装的微信小程序api,用来获取用户信息授权 👉 调用云函数保存用户信息 代码语言:javascript 复制 wxLogin(){const_this=thisuni.showLoading({title:'加载中'});uni.login({provider:'weixin',success:(res)=>{// 获取 codeif(res.code){uniCloud.callFunction({name:'user',data:{acti...
1,获取用户信息(页面弹出授权框,获取头像和名称等等) 使用api: getUserProfile() 示例: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 html: 获取用户信息 getUserProfile() { let that = this uni.getUserProfile({ desc: "用于完善用户信息", success: (res1) => { that....
获取用户基本信息这里直接看源码吧! 代码语言:javascript 复制 getUserInfo(){let_self=this;uni.login({success(res){console.info(res)letcode=res.code;uni.getUserInfo({success(resp){_self.nickName=resp.userInfo&&resp.userInfo.nickName||"获取失败"_self.avatarUrl=resp.userInfo&&resp.userInfo.avatarUrl||...
uniapp获取用户信息getuserinfo uniapp获取⽤户信息getuserinfo 登录 wxGetUserInfo(){ uni.getUserInfo({ success: (res) => { this.userInfo = res.userInfo;console.log(this.userInfo);},fail: () => { console.log("未授权");} })},this.userInfo中的数据 注:调不起授权窗⼝可能为已授权状态,...
uni.getUserInfo({ success:res=>{ 如果有过授权.就吧获取用户信息的弹框等内容关闭 this.getUserInfoTag=false }, fail:()=> { console.log('用户未授权!') } }) } } }) 如果用户没有授权过.就会展示获取授权信息的页面 实现微信授权 uickName和avatarUrl就是当前用户的用户名和头像 ...
关键来了,open-type 有一个 getUserInfo 的值,就是说我们可以设计一个按钮,当用户点击按钮后,我们就能获得用户的头像昵称等一些用户数据。 uni-app 中如何用? 鉴于方式 3 属于新增的,笔者将使用方式 3 完成用户信息的收集。 获取用户昵称 首先是获取用户昵称,笔者封装了一个单独的页面组件,当需要填写用户昵称时...
uniapp登录:https://uniapp.dcloud.net.cn/api/plugins/login.html 【不推荐】uniapp一键登录,获取手机号+ unicloud云函数,需要马内:https://doc.dcloud.net.cn/uniCloud/uni-login/price.html 新版>2.27.1和新发布小程序,wx.将不弹窗,也获取不到用户信息了,而且获取手机号要马内。详见:https://developers...
用户不想输入账号密码,一键登录 一键登陆 AI代码助手复制代码 uni.getUserProfile(只支持微信小程序) 获取用户信息。每次请求都会弹出授权窗口,用户同意后返回 userInfo。 参数说明: uni.getUserProfile({//获取微信信息desc:'用于获取您的个人信息',// 声明获取用户个人信息后的用途,不超过30个字符success: res1 ...
获取用户信息 这个API需要在微信开发者工具基础调试库版本2.10.4以上或微信版本7.0.9以上才可以使用。 所以使用之前在页面的onLoad()里面判断下: onLoad() { if(uni.getUserProfile){ this.canIUseGetUserProfile = true } }, 使用时的注意事项,这个方法必须由按钮...